Denislav Bonchev of 12B has qualified for the national rounds of two olympiads!

 It is not the first time Denislav Bonchev, a student in grade 12B at American College Arcus, has qualified for the national rounds of two olympiads – astronomy and geography and economics. We are so proud of his remarkable achievements, the result of consistent work, love of knowledge and dedication to science. Here is what Denislav himself told us about it:

Participation has always been my priority since it has allowed me to broaden my horizons and improve myself. My interest in geography goes back to primary school; I used to pore over the world map and learn about the location of countries and their population, natural resources, flags along with many other interesting facts, which could be drawn from them. My passion for knowledge carried me onwards to high school – American College Arcus – where my geography teacher Ms. Desislava Simeonova helped me develop my potential, using innovative teaching methods, and achieve a lot in the field of geography and economics. Let me also thank my family here for the unconditional support they have given me through.

An insatiable thirst for knowledge has connected me with the second science I have distinguished myself in – astronomy. Back in grade 8, I challenged myself by enrolling for the school’s round of the astronomy olympiad, which further led to my annual qualification for and participation in the national contests to date. I put it down to my extensive knowledge in the subject as well as to my physics teacher Ms. Greta Georgieva, for whom I have the greatest respect. She has taught me facts and skills, which can be hardly measured, and I can say without doubt that she is one of the best professionals I have worked with. All this has helped me choose my career path.
